HSLC Year 2000 Compliance Statement

Moving Toward the Year 2000

HSLC's role in providing its members with electronic access to information will not be compromised by the technical issues in addressing the Year 2000 problem. While this is a corporate intention, not a promise, it is predicated on a confirmation of past practices as well as on a series of steps still to be taken.

HSLC has made the strategic decision over the past ten years to acquire and implement for its mission-critical operations primarily those products which are commercially supported and have a sizeable user base. From hardware platforms to operating systems and application software, HSLC's measured choices have been concertedly on the side of those products most likely to be supported into the future, with clear migration paths as specified by the product vendors. These choices have applied to internal administrative systems as well as to those available to its member community.

As a systems integrator, HSLC has strived to develop a well planned and secure environment for its members and users, as well as an integrated approach to information provision. HSLC members and users should be assured that to the best of its ability, HSLC will obtain, install and monitor all operating system and application software for its compliance with Year 2000 requirements, and will monitor, collect information about, and where necessary, attempt to influence the direction of its suppliers.

Toward this end, HSLC will maintain this web page to gather in one place statements, documents and discussions related to Y2K issues. This will be a combination of materials obtained from vendors in a variety of formats and stored locally, and links to vendor web pages which address Y2K issues.
